lástima

pity; shame

noun LAHS-tee-mah Rare

Usage Note

Lástima is used in the common exclamation ¡Qué lástima! (What a shame! / What a pity!). It takes the structure es una lástima que + subjunctive: Es una lástima que no puedas venir (It's a pity you can't come). Note that lástima refers to the feeling of pity or sorrow at a loss, not compassion for a person — for that, use compasión or pena.

Examples

"¡Qué lástima que no puedas quedarte!"

Natural Translation

What a shame you can't stay!
